Does anyone know how to get this data ported to OSM (if at all that's possibility)? > > On Sat, Nov 21, 2020 at 10:49 AM nisar...@gmail.com <nisar...@gmail.com> > wrote: > >> Hello all, >> >> *ANN:* PMGSY has opened data for about 7,00,000 geo-tagged rural >> facilities across India. >> >> The data was collected to help plan road investments in PMGSY-III. It was >> collected over the last year and counting. Depending on which state's data >> you download either the survey activity is completed or still under-process. >> >> The list of facilities which were to be surveyed as per guidelines of the >> scheme can be seen on Pg 37 of the PMGSY-III Guidelines ( >> https://pmgsy.nic.in/sites/default/files/PMGSY_III_guidelines.pdf) >> >> Eg. High Schools, Higher Secondary Schools, Vet Hospitals, PHCs, CHCs, >> Bedded Hospitals, Bus Stands, Block HQs, Panchayat HQs, Banks, Fuel >> Stations, Cold Storages, Agro Industries, Pack Houses, Collection Centres >> etc. >> >> Data opened includes name of facility, address, category, sub-category >> and lat/long. >> >> Some context: >> While a common android application was used for this data collection >> there was no in-depth centralized training/SOP for how the data was to be >> collected and states were given freedom to interpret the definition of the >> facilities which need to be surveyed as long as they met the overarching >> categories and goals. Eg. Some states would have considered privately owned >> facilities as well for certain categories or would have interpreted >> bus-stands to include taxi-stands if that's the only relevant means of >> transport or not considered weekly haats for agro-markets etc. There is no >> documentation for these variations. Once the survey is completed in a >> Block it won't be updated in the future. >> >> Even within a state you'll find variation because different divisions may >> have undertaken the survey independently with different levels of >> completeness, intent and accuracy. No standard mobile was used and GPS >> accuracy will vary from place to place. Further, the surveyors could be >> either on contract or government engineers. Treating it as a census may >> lead to claims of little substance. >> >> Nevertheless, it was a massive exercise and hopefully of some secondary >> use as well. >> >> License is Open Data License - India (s/o Naveen Francis) and you can >> download data for one state at a time. Other disclaimers are on the >> website. >> >> Link: http://omms.nic.in Other Reports -> Facility Details >> >> PS.
